1. ISOLATING A TROUBLE

Facsimile is used for the exchange of image data, and requires a transmitter, receiver, and tele-
phone line. A trouble in any of these will adversely affect the transmission of an image.
When a trouble occurs in communication, an error code will be indicated. At times, the cause of
the trouble can readily be identified by means of an error code, while at other times it is difficult to
find out whether the cause is in the transmitter, receiver, or telephone line.
A 3-point communication is used to find out the source of a specific trouble:
